I'm in love with the Scholomance and with Galadriel, so imagine my delight when their relationship was the focus of this sequel.

However, I did not love the cliffhanger ending, and the author got a little more convoluted/less tidy with her twisty, bendy plot this time around. Naomi Novik is really good at this kind of thing (see Spinning Silver and a Deadly Education), so I'm holding out hope that The Last Graduate wasn't just needlessly convoluted and every loose end will get wrapped up in the 3rd Scholomance installment.
